Overview
- UFC 320 is underway at T-Mobile Arena, with the main card on ESPN+ PPV at 10 p.m. ET priced at $79.99 after early prelims and prelims on ESPN+/Disney+/TV windows.
- Magomed Ankalaev defends the light heavyweight belt in a rematch after defeating Alex Pereira by unanimous decision in March, a fight Pereira later said he entered at roughly 40%.
- Merab Dvalishvili puts his bantamweight title on the line against Cory Sandhagen, extending a busy championship calendar for the division’s dominant wrestler.
- DraftKings odds reported by outlets had Ankalaev around -230 vs. Pereira and Dvalishvili as a heavier favorite over Sandhagen, framing expectations heading into the bouts.
- The broadcast features Jon Anik on play-by-play with Daniel Cormier and Joe Rogan, Bruce Buffer announcing in-cage, and Megan Olivi reporting from backstage.
